    Summary: 
    A riveting tale about the devastating effects of violence. When Hannah Jarvis is brutally raped during an armed burglary, she is physically and emotionally devastated, not only by the rape itself, but also because her father failed to protect her. In the aftermath of the crime, Hannah moves to an isolated Scottish village and severs all ties with her father; her parents, Derek and his wife Janet, divorce; and the Jarvis family is virtually destroyed. When the rapist is freed from prison several years later, Derek determines to avenge his family for the terrible devastation the rapist has wrought. In a completely unexpected climax, Derek shows how one man confronts and banishes evil with dignity, resourcefulness, and ingenuity.
